Before taking on ramps, it is essential to familiarize yourself with the basic skills of skateboarding Riding comfortably on flat ground, executing turns, and mastering balance are fundamental prerequisites for ramp skating Once you have honed these foundational skills, you are ready to tackle the ramps.
When it comes to riding ramps, speed is your best friend Building momentum is crucial for navigating the slope of the ramp and performing tricks effortlessly Push off with a few strong pumps to gain speed before approaching the ramp Keep your weight centered and maintain a stable stance as you ascend the ramp As you reach the crest, shift your weight slightly forward to prevent the board from slipping out from under you Remember, confidence is key Trust your instincts and commit to the ride.

The key to a successful ollie on a ramp is timing and precision As you approach the lip of the ramp, pop the tail of your board while sliding your front foot up towards the nose Jump and level out the board in mid-air, aiming to clear the coping and land smoothly on the transition With practice and perseverance, you will master the art of ollieing on ramps in no time.
Another essential skill for ramp skating is the kickturn Kickturns are essential for changing direction and navigating the transitions of the ramp smoothly As you ride up the ramp, shift your weight towards the direction you want to turn Use your front foot to guide the board and pivot on the back wheels As you complete the turn, align your body with the direction of the ramp and continue riding with confidence Practice kickturns on both frontside and backside to become a well-rounded skateboarder.
